Past continuous wrap up!
Help
The past continuous is used to describe actions that were in progress at a specific time in the past.
true
We use the past continuous to talk about completed actions in the past.
false – we use it for actions that were ongoing in the past.
The sentence "She was cooking when the phone rang" shows that two actions happened at the same time.
true
